PE & Sport   

South Malling Primary School recognises the vital contribution of physical education to a child’s physical, cognitive, social and emotional development as well as the role it can play in a child’s spiritual, moral and cultural development. We believe that the physical curriculum should lead to a sense of well-being, a greater understanding of health and fitness, a healthy lifestyle and a feeling of self-confidence.

RealPE is a unique, child-centred approach, which transforms how we teach PE to engage and challenge every child; giving every child the physical literacy, emotional and thinking skills to achieve in PE, Sport and life. Through high-quality teaching, and a well-balanced programme of activities, all children are given the opportunity to discover, enjoy and personally develop within the physical curriculum.

Alongside this, children and staff take part in the Daily Mile, with children running or jogging – at their own pace – in the fresh air with friends for 15 minutes every day.

We also offer a wide range of extra-curricular activities and take part in a range of local school leagues and tournaments, including football, netball, athletics and cross country.
